Box office collection ‘The Odyssey’ Day 6

According to early estimates on sacnilk, ‘The Odyssey’ collected Rs 6.50 crore nett on 6th (Wednesday) from 8,268 shows in India. The film registered a 22.2% decline from Tuesday’s net collection of Rs 8.35 crore.

‘The Odyssey’ registers a good box office in India

‘The Odyssey’ began its theatrical run with a net opening of Rs 17.40 crore on Friday before witnessing substantial weekend growth. By the end of its debut weekend, the film had collected around Rs 61.30 crore nett, driven by strong occupancy in premium IMAX formats and positive word of mouth.Although the weekday collections dipped to around Rs 8 crore, the epic managed to hold steady at the box office before the biggest drop on Wednesday.

‘Odyssey’ crosses Rs 100 crore mark

Taking into account the film’s earnings on Wednesday, the film now has a total India net collection of around Rs 84.15 crore, while its India gross collection has reached approximately Rs 100.38 crore.The latest figures make ‘The Odyssey’ only the 21st Hollywood release to cross Rs 100 crore gross in India. This huge achievement marks the second Christopher Nolan and Matt Damon film to achieve the milestone in the country. The two previously worked on the blockbuster, ‘Oppenheimer’ (2023), which remains among the top 10 highest-grossing Hollywood releases in India with a lifetime collection of Rs 128.46 crore.

The English version continues to dominate

The original English version of the film has remained the biggest contributor to its overall earnings in India. Of the Rs 84.15 crore net collected so far, the English version has accounted for approximately Rs 66.55 crore, underscoring the strong demand for Nolan’s films in their original language.Meanwhile, the Hindi, Tamil and Telugu dubbed versions have collectively contributed less than Rs 20 crore, adding to the film’s domestic total.
